Ahmed commends FG on flood palliatives

Segun AdebowaleBy Segun AdebowaleOctober 11, 20121 Comment
Facebook Twitter Pinterest LinkedIn WhatsApp Reddit Tumblr Email
Share
Facebook Twitter LinkedIn Pinterest Email

The Kwara State Governor, Alhaji Abdulfatah Ahmed, has commended President Goodluck Ebele Jonathan for the response of the Federal Government to the plight of victims of flooding, which ravaged some parts of the country, including Kwara State.
Ahmed was particularly appreciative of the Federal Government’s gesture of N300 million palliative fund to Kwara State, which suffered huge flooding in Edu and Patigi Local Government Areas of the state, where over 70 villages were affected, with 16 submerged.
The Federal Government palliative, according to the governor, was timely because it will complement the efforts of the Kwara State Government in bringing succour to the affected communities.
Ahmed, in a statement issued by his Chief Press Secretary, Alhaji Abdulwahab Oba, also commended the Federal Government for directing the Technical Committee to continue to act on the flood issue and for setting up the high-powered National Committee on Flood Relief and Rehabilitation to raise funds for the mitigation of pains associated with flooding.
According to him: “President Jonathan has not only played his role as Nigeria’s president but demonstrated his empathy for affected Nigerians in their hour of need.
“With this quick response to the plight of our people, the people of Kwara State are highly delighted with the giant stride taken by the Federal Government towards the wellbeing of Nigerians.”
While assuring the Federal Government of optimum usage of the fund for the maximum benefit of the people in the affected areas in Kwara State, Ahmed stated: “We have constituted a committee to critically access the affected areas in order to justify the motive behind the release of the fund.”
He therefore urged all the benefiting states to reciprocate the support by ensuring that the fund gets to the victims.
